The phenomenon of collective bodyweight training during the liminal hours preceding dawn has captivated fitness devotees throughout European urban centers. These gatherings typically commence between 5:00 and 6:30 AM, capitalizing on the golden hour's sublime illumination and temperate conditions before summer heat intensifies.
Calisthenics—deriving from the Greek words for beauty and strength—emphasizes progressive bodyweight movements that develop functional power, flexibility, and kinesthetic awareness. Participants master foundational patterns like pull-ups, dips, and pistol squats before advancing toward more elaborate skills such as muscle-ups, handstand presses, and human flags. The egalitarian nature of this discipline appeals to those seeking authentic physical development without expensive equipment or facility memberships.
Public parks across Paris, Barcelona, and Prague have become de facto training grounds where practitioners of varying proficiency levels congregate. The communal atmosphere fosters mentorship relationships, with advanced athletes providing guidance to newcomers navigating their initial progressions. This organic knowledge transmission creates supportive ecosystems that prioritize collective advancement over individual competition.

Traditional hiking has evolved into regenerative trekking experiences where participants actively contribute to environmental restoration while engaging in cardiovascular exercise. This dual-purpose approach combines the physiological benefits of terrestrial locomotion with tangible ecological stewardship, appealing to environmentally conscious Europeans seeking purposeful outdoor engagement.
Organized regenerative hikes incorporate activities such as invasive species removal, trail maintenance, and native seed dispersal along established routes. Participants carry specialized packs containing botanical tools and collection bags, transforming routine nature walks into conservation interventions. The added weight and intermittent task execution elevates caloric expenditure while fostering deeper connection with bioregional ecosystems.
Countries with extensive trail networks—including Switzerland, Austria, and Norway—have witnessed substantial participation growth in these hybrid fitness-conservation initiatives. Local environmental organizations partner with outdoor recreation groups to coordinate efforts, ensuring that volunteer actions align with scientifically informed restoration protocols. This collaboration generates measurable environmental outcomes while satisfying the contemporary desire for meaningful leisure activities.

Collective cycling expeditions synchronized to curated musical programming have emerged as dominant summer social fitness experiences across European cities. These events combine endurance training with cultural exploration and communal celebration, transforming utilitarian transportation into choreographed kinetic artistry.
Participants equipped with portable audio systems or synchronized wireless headphones follow designated routes that showcase architectural landmarks, hidden neighborhoods, and scenic vistas. The musical selections dictate pacing variations—tempo increases signal acceleration phases while melodic interludes encourage recovery spinning. This auditory guidance creates unified group experiences despite varying individual fitness capacities.
Cities with robust cycling infrastructure like Utrecht, Strasbourg, and Malmö have become epicenters for these organized rides. Routes typically span 20-40 kilometers, incorporating interval variations that challenge cardiovascular systems while remaining accessible to intermediate cyclists. The social dimension proves equally important as the physical exertion, with post-ride gatherings fostering community bonds and encouraging sustained participation.

Counterbalancing high-intensity trends, contemplative movement disciplines emphasizing internal awareness and subtle biomechanical refinement have gained substantial followings. Practices such as feldenkrais method, gyrotonic expansion, and contemporary somatics cultivate enhanced body literacy and nervous system regulation that complement more vigorous training modalities.
These approaches prioritize quality of movement over quantitative metrics, encouraging practitioners to explore comfortable range-of-motion boundaries and discover efficient motor patterns through experimentation rather than prescription. Sessions typically occur in tranquil outdoor settings—botanical gardens, quiet courtyards, shaded forest clearings—that support the introspective focus these practices require.
The somatic movement trend reflects broader cultural shifts toward stress management and psychological well-being. Europeans increasingly recognize that optimal fitness encompasses not merely cardiovascular capacity or muscular strength but also nervous system resilience and emotional regulation capabilities. Mindful movement practices address these dimensions directly, providing tools for managing the psychophysiological demands of contemporary urban existence.
Progressive athletes incorporate somatic practices as complementary elements within comprehensive training regimens rather than viewing them as alternatives to conventional exercise. A typical weekly schedule might include high-intensity interval sessions, resistance training, and dedicated somatic exploration—each modality contributing distinct adaptations that synergize into balanced development.
This integrative approach prevents overuse injuries, mitigates accumulated stress, and enhances proprioceptive awareness that improves performance across all physical activities. The parasympathetic activation cultivated through mindful movement facilitates recovery processes, enabling athletes to sustain higher training volumes without accumulating counterproductive fatigue.

Optimizing performance across these diverse fitness modalities requires nutritional approaches aligned with increased activity levels and elevated ambient temperatures. Hydration assumes paramount importance during summer months, with fluid requirements escalating substantially during outdoor training sessions. Beyond simple water consumption, electrolyte balance becomes critical for sustained performance and recovery.
Practitioners increasingly favor whole-food nutrition sources over processed supplements, seeking nutrient density from seasonal produce abundant during European summers. Berries rich in anthocyanins support muscular recovery through anti-inflammatory mechanisms. Leafy greens provide bioavailable minerals depleted through perspiration. Stone fruits offer readily digestible carbohydrates that replenish glycogen stores without gastrointestinal distress.
Meal timing strategies optimize energy availability during training windows while supporting overnight recovery processes. Many athletes adopt circadian-aligned eating patterns that concentrate caloric intake during daylight hours when metabolic activity peaks, allowing digestive rest during nocturnal recovery periods. This temporal coordination enhances nutrient partitioning and sleep quality simultaneously.

Sophisticated recovery practices have evolved from professional athletic contexts into mainstream fitness culture as Europeans recognize that adaptation occurs during rest periods rather than training sessions themselves. Strategic recovery implementation amplifies the benefits derived from physical exertion while minimizing injury risks and systemic fatigue accumulation.
Cold water immersion protocols have gained popularity following outdoor training sessions, leveraging natural water bodies for therapeutic purposes. Brief exposures to cool aquatic environments trigger vasoconstriction that reduces inflammatory responses and accelerates metabolic waste removal from exercised tissues. The practice also cultivates mental resilience through controlled discomfort exposure.
Contrast therapy alternating between thermal extremes—sauna sessions followed by cool immersion or vice versa—stimulates circulatory dynamics that enhance nutrient delivery and tissue repair. Many biophilic fitness facilities incorporate dedicated recovery zones featuring these temperature modulation resources, recognizing that comprehensive wellness programming must address restoration alongside exertion.
Manual therapy techniques including self-myofascial release, percussion massage, and mobility-focused stretching protocols address accumulated tissue restrictions that compromise movement quality. Portable recovery tools enable consistent practice without requiring professional intervention for routine maintenance needs.
